Mastercard’s Customer Marketing team is seeking a detail-oriented Digital Marketing Analyst to execute impactful email nurture and digital marketing campaigns that engage customers, drive revenue, and strengthen relationships with financial institutions and merchants.

About the Role:
•\tContribute to overall digital and email strategy, customer journey mapping, and lifecycle marketing initiatives
•\tDevelop and execute targeted and automated email campaigns—including onboarding, nurturing, and retention—for financial institutions and merchants
•\tLeverage dynamic content and personalization tactics to enhance engagement and relevance
•\tTrack and optimize key performance indicators such as open rate, click-through rate (CTR), conversion rate, bounce rate, and unsubscribe rate
•\tCollaborate with content creators and designers to produce compelling email content
•\tImplement A/B tests to optimize campaign performance
•\tReport on email campaign success using platform tools
•\tEnsure compliance with privacy industry policies and legal regulations (CAN-SPAM, GDPR, etc.)
•\tManage email databases and segmentation for targeted outreach
•\tOversee daily production, scheduling, and execution of email campaigns.
•\tTest email assets for compatibility across email clients, browsers, and mobile devices
•\tStay updated on industry trends and best practices to refine strategies
•\tCollaborate with cross-functional teams to integrate email campaigns with broader marketing efforts
